Ok so my GT is brand new and I am just wondering if this is a common issue..When I start her up after she has been sitting for a while, when I rev past 2500, the car will make a popping noise, sounds like it's backfiring. I just installed Pypes Axel backs and noticed it is louder now than with the stocks. I am a newb so please tell me this is normal. thanks.

Yeah its completely normal its because when your engine first turns on after a good nights rest. she runs rich in fuel the first minute or two. afterwards she calms done.
